About Laurent
Laurent carries an air of classic European sophistication, a name that feels both established and effortlessly chic. Originating from the ancient Roman city of Laurentum, it brings to mind a rich history without feeling stuffy, making it a wonderful choice for parents who appreciate a name with gravitas and international flair. While its English counterparts like Lawrence or Laurence might feel more commonplace, Laurent maintains a certain refined charm, particularly appealing to those drawn to French or Romance-language aesthetics. This is a name that projects quiet strength and elegance, perfectly suiting a child destined for a life of grace and distinction.

Famous People Named Laurent
- Laurent Fignon, French professional road bicycle racer
- Laurent Koscielny, French professional footballer
- Laurent Blanc, French football manager and former player
- Yves Saint Laurent, French fashion designer (though often referred to by his full name or 'Saint Laurent')
- Laurent F. J. M. Binet, French writer
